The Kentucky Transportation Cabinet unveiled I-69 signs along the route on October 25, 2011. [16] Signage and mile markers were replaced on the 38-mile (61 km) westernmost stretch of the Western Kentucky Parkway in mid-December 2012. [17] The mileposts on the rest of the parkway remained unchanged with the original exit numbers.

Zero Milestone face. Washington DC. Zero Milestone, facing the stone's northwest corner (2010) The Zero Milestone is a zero mile marker monument in Washington, D.C., intended as the initial milestone from which all road distances in the United States should be measured when it was built.
